[Mesa-dev] [PATCH 4/4] llvmpipe: Eliminate color buffer swizzling.
Roland Scheidegger
sroland at vmware.com
Wed Nov 28 14:33:42 PST 2012
Am 28.11.2012 21:57, schrieb jfonseca at vmware.com:
> From: José Fonseca <jfonseca at vmware.com>
>
> Now dead code.
>
> Also had to remove the show_tiles/show_subtiles because now the color
> buffers are always stored in their native format, so there is no longer
> an easy way to paint the tile sizes.
>
> Depth-stencil buffers are still swizzled.
> ---
> src/gallium/drivers/llvmpipe/SConscript | 20 -
> src/gallium/drivers/llvmpipe/lp_debug.h | 2 -
> src/gallium/drivers/llvmpipe/lp_rast.c | 202 +------
> src/gallium/drivers/llvmpipe/lp_rast_priv.h | 81 +--
> src/gallium/drivers/llvmpipe/lp_rast_tri.c | 1 -
> src/gallium/drivers/llvmpipe/lp_scene.c | 2 -
> src/gallium/drivers/llvmpipe/lp_scene.h | 2 -
> src/gallium/drivers/llvmpipe/lp_screen.c | 2 -
> src/gallium/drivers/llvmpipe/lp_setup_context.h | 1 -
> src/gallium/drivers/llvmpipe/lp_state_fs.c | 130 +----
> src/gallium/drivers/llvmpipe/lp_state_fs.h | 3 -
> src/gallium/drivers/llvmpipe/lp_texture.c | 107 ----
> src/gallium/drivers/llvmpipe/lp_texture.h | 15 -
> src/gallium/drivers/llvmpipe/lp_tile_image.c | 41 +-
> src/gallium/drivers/llvmpipe/lp_tile_image.h | 4 +
> src/gallium/drivers/llvmpipe/lp_tile_soa.h | 97 ----
> src/gallium/drivers/llvmpipe/lp_tile_soa.py | 654 -----------------------
> 17 files changed, 30 insertions(+), 1334 deletions(-)
> delete mode 100644 src/gallium/drivers/llvmpipe/lp_tile_soa.h
> delete mode 100644 src/gallium/drivers/llvmpipe/lp_tile_soa.py
>
+30 -1334 looks good to me :-).
1 and 3 of the series also look good.
Roland
More information about the mesa-dev
mailing list